"""
|
||||
ConqueScreen is an extention of the vim.current.buffer object
|
||||
|
||||
It restricts the working indices of the buffer object to the scroll region
|
||||
which pty is expecting. It also uses 1-based indexes, to match escape
|
||||
sequence commands.
|
||||
|
||||
E.g.:
|
||||
s = ConqueScreen()
|
||||
...
|
||||
s[5] = 'Set 5th line in terminal to this line'
|
||||
s.append('Add new line to terminal')
|
||||
s[5] = 'Since previous append() command scrolled the terminal down, this is a different line than first cb[5] call'
|
||||
"""
